Abstract

The multi-colour fictile is made up through such technological steps as making fictile blank using stone, laterite, black earth, iron oxide, water and water glass with mould, colouring with specially prepared enamel, and roasting in kiln three times and features gay lustre, fine appearance and beautiful pattern.

Description

Producing method of multi-colour fictile
The present invention is a kind of making method of multi-colour fictile, relates to the pottery craft technical field.
The fictile that we use always: the making method of teapot, teacup, handleless teacup, floral disc etc., mostly be with a certain proportion of stone base, laterite, black earth, ferric oxide, add send into after water and water glass close stir into soil paste in the rumble bucket after, soil paste is injected in the mould, naturally dry in the shade at normal temperatures through the certain hour demoulding, send in the kiln again and burnt 8-10 hour, cooling back kiln discharge has promptly been made used fictile in our daily life then.This fictile integral body of firing with traditional method is single color and luster, brick-red (shown in photo one).Therefore, although the modelling pattern design of product own is ever-changing, because of integral body is single color and luster, seem stiff, the artistic value that has influenced fictile is attractive in appearance with it.
Purpose of the present invention is exactly at above-mentioned defective, provides a kind of native embryo with fictile through three klining processes, applies the clay glaze of required color in this process respectively, carries out the method that redox is fired into the fictile with multicolour.
The object of the present invention is achieved like this: the clay glaze of at first making required preparation color is standby, to be fired into bolarious pottery embryo on select location, apply colored clay glaze, carry out secondary klining some hrs, after cooling, carry out redox for the third time again and fire, can obtain multicoloured fictile.

Embodiment one
1. green clay glaze is to use black earth 30-40%, water glass 8-12% and water 50-80% mix, in the rumble bucket, stir after 4-10 hour, poured into cask deposit 30-120 minute, the native oil that floats over the upper strata is poured in another bucket, redeposition 24-48 hour, the native oil that will float over the upper strata is again poured out, with this method 6-12 time repeatedly, obtain clay glaze, the glaze 25-50% that fetches earth mixes mutually with chromic oxide 85-97%, manganese oxide 3-8%, stirs 100-200 hour in the rumble bucket, poured into then cask deposit 2-10 days, bottom is green clay glaze.
2. get stone base 30-50%, laterite 20-40%, black earth 15-25%, ferric oxide 3-7% adds entry 20-30%, water glass 0.5-1.5% is mixed to send into stirs to become in 40-60 hour soil paste in the rumble bucket, soil paste is injected the teapot mould, treat the demoulding after 0.5-1.5 hour, naturally dry in the shade at normal temperatures and promptly made teapot embryo (shown in photo one) in 2-7 days, to become embryo to send in the kiln burnt about 2.5-4 hour with 800-900 ℃, then through 4-10 hour cooling kiln discharge, the integral body shown in the photo two be bolarious work in-process.
3. send into again in the kiln with 1100-1200 ℃ of klining 6-12 hour at the predetermined appropriate location colored green clay glaze (shown in photo three) of surface of semi-finished, take out through cooling in 8-24 hour, the part shown in the photo four work in-process of green clay glaze are arranged, continue again these work in-process are sent in the kiln, burnt 7-10 hour with 950-1000 ℃ of oxidation, reduce again and burn after 15-30 minute, temperature is risen to 1100-1200 ℃, oxidation was burnt 5-10 minute, the temperature-resistant reduction again fired, it is that oxidation is flame-out that surface of semi-finished is turned black, and pulling color is handled and promptly constituted local teapot for green shown in photo five behind the kiln discharge.
Embodiment two, are example to fire multicolored teapot:
At first make required green, yellow, blue, white, water cyan clay glaze.
Tell about among the preparation embodiment one of green clay glaze, do not repeating here.
1. prepare yellow clay glaze: add water glass 0.07-2% with black earth 40-70% and half china clay 30-60%, adding water 50-90% is blended in the rumble bucket and stirs after 4-10 hour, pour in the bucket and precipitate 30-120 minute, the native oil that floats over the upper strata is poured in another bucket, continue repeated precipitation 5-8 time, each sedimentation time is 24-48 hour, then the oily 25-50% of soil, yellow colorant 60-90% and borax 3-10% is mixed stirring 100-150 hour, placed 2-10 days, its bottom is yellow clay glaze.
2. blue clay glaze preparation: be with half china clay 30-60%, laterite 20-50%, add water glass 0.07-2%, add water 50-90%, be mixed in the rumble bucket and stirred 4-10 hour, pour in the bucket and precipitate 30-120 minute, the native oil that floats over the upper strata is poured in another bucket,, precipitated 24-48 hour approximately at every turn with this method 3-4 time, take off a layer throw out 60-90% then, cobalt 8-15%, feldspar 5-30% mixed stirring after 100-200 hour, and oily 20-25% again fetches earth, close rumble and stirred 2-5 hour, pour out placed 1-3 days yellow clay glaze.
3. white clay glaze compound method: half china clay 30-60%, white clouds soil 30-60%, add water glass 0.07-2%, add water 50-90% and mix stirring after 4-10 hour, pour in the bucket and precipitate 30-120 minute, the native oil that floats over the upper strata is poured in another bucket, Using such method 6-12 time repeatedly, each sedimentation time is 24-48 hour, promptly makes available soil oil.Use native oily 25-50% then, zirconium 60-90%, feldspar 5-30% mixed stirring after 100-150 hour, placed 2-10 days, and its bottom is white clay glaze.
4. the preparation of water cyan clay glaze: mix stirring with kaolin 30-60%, half china clay 30-50%, water glass 0.07-2%, water 40-70% and poured into cask deposit 30-120 minute after 4-10 hour, the native oil that floats over the upper strata is poured in another bucket, precipitate 24-48 hour, with this method 3-4 time repeatedly, each precipitation 24-48 hour, mix to stir with the clay glaze 70-95% that is deposited in lower floor, water cyan material 10-20%, borax 2-15% and add layer clay glaze after 100-200 hour and stirred 2-5 hour, precipitate 1-3 days water cyan clay glaze.
5. after by the method among the embodiment one teapot soil embryo being fired into work in-process, in position, apply green, yellow, blue, bletilla water cyan clay glaze (shown in photo 27) respectively and send into that secondary is fired into work in-process (shown in figure 28) in the kiln, send in the kiln redox repeatedly more for the third time and burn till thin layer (shown in figure 29), and then carry out the teapot that the pulling color processing layer has just constituted multicolour (shown in photo 30) with black.
The invention has the advantages that: rich color, the artistic value height practical is integrated with viewing and admiring, and the teapot after firing is solid dense, makes the tea glycol fragrance that bubbles out.
